NoScript 10 WebExtension is uit
- Categorie: Firefox
Giorgio Maone, de ontwikkelaar achter de populaire Firefox-beveiligingsadd-on NoScript, heeft vandaag NoScript 10 uitgebracht, de eerste 'pure' WebExtensions-versie.
NoScript 10 heeft het niet op tijd gehaald voor de release van Firefox 57 , de eerste versie van de webbrowser die alleen WebExtensions ondersteunt en niet langer het oude add-on-systeem van Firefox 56 en eerdere versies.
Maar de extensie die compatibel is met Firefox 57 en nieuwer is nu uit en gebruikers kunnen deze eindelijk op hun apparaten installeren als ze hun systemen al hebben bijgewerkt naar die versie van de browser.
Notitie : Het werkt momenteel niet op Android en ook niet in de modus voor privé browsen.
Giorgio heeft eerder dit jaar een hybride extensie van NoScript uitgebracht. Het belangrijkste doel van hybride extensies was om de migratie van het oude add-on-systeem naar het WebExtensions-systeem zo soepel mogelijk te laten verlopen.
Voor bestaande NoScript-gebruikers zullen hun instellingen en voorkeuren worden gemigreerd naar de nieuwe versie; dat is goed nieuws, want je hoeft de nieuwe versie van NoScript niet te configureren na de update naar versie 10. Het wordt nog steeds aanbevolen om de voorkeuren een keer door te nemen om er zeker van te zijn dat ze correct zijn ingesteld en om aanpassingen te maken naar eigen inzicht .
NoScript 10 is een work in progress. Hoewel het wordt vrijgegeven als een WebExtension, zodat het kan worden geïnstalleerd in Firefox 57 en nieuwere versies van de webbrowser, is het geen volledige één-op-één kopie van de oude add-on.
De belangrijkste reden waarom dat nog niet het geval is, is dat er nog steeds geen API's beschikbaar zijn die NoScript nodig heeft voor een deel van zijn functionaliteit.
NoScript 10 ondersteunt het blokkeren van inhoud en XSS-bescherming net als zijn oudere tegenhanger. Sommige onderdelen worden geleverd met verbeterde prestaties dankzij de nieuwe WebExtension API's, andere moeten nog worden geïmplementeerd voordat ze beschikbaar komen in NoScript 10.
De interface ziet er anders uit dan de vorige interface, en de meeste opties missen momenteel ook de meeste instellingen. Als je nu de opties van NoScript 10 opent, krijg je er maar een paar.
U kunt adressen op de witte of zwarte lijst zetten, scripts wereldwijd toestaan of de witte lijst van XSS wissen. Dat is het zowat. Functies zoals ClearClick of ABE ontbreken momenteel.
NoScript wordt geleverd met een lijst met op de witte lijst geplaatste (vertrouwde) domeinen. U kunt deze niet meer verwijderen, maar u kunt de status ervan wijzigen. Dus als je ze allemaal op de standaard zet, zal het lukken, maar het zou natuurlijk beter zijn als je ze gewoon weg zou kunnen gooien.
De hoofdinterface van de beveiligingsextensie is ook gewijzigd. U communiceert ermee door op het pictogram in de hoofdwerkbalk van Firefox te klikken. Daar vindt u een lijst van alle verbindingen die de huidige webpagina probeerde te maken, en de status van elk.
Adressen worden standaard geblokkeerd, maar u kunt dit wijzigen door de status van een domein in te stellen op vertrouwend of niet-vertrouwend. Een interessante optie die u hier heeft, is om bepaalde inhoudstypen toe te staan, maar andere niet.
De mogelijkheid om een site tijdelijk toe te staan is er nog, maar is makkelijk over het hoofd te zien. U moet het domein eerst instellen op aangepast en vervolgens op het kleine klokpictogram klikken dat wordt weergegeven zodra u dat doet. Er lijkt echter geen optie te zijn om alles tijdelijk in de frontend op de witte lijst te zetten.
De gebruikersinterface is anders, en hoewel het meer opties biedt, is het daardoor gecompliceerder, vooral omdat Giorgio is overgeschakeld van tekstlabels naar knoppen, en informatie over knoppen alleen weergeeft als je met de muis over een item beweegt.
Giorgio is van plan NoScript 5.x, de oude add-onversie van de beveiligingsadd-on, te behouden totdat Firefox ESR wordt verplaatst naar versie 59 (tenminste). Dit gebeurt medio 2018. Firefox-gebruikers die de verouderde versie van NoScript willen blijven gebruiken, kunnen dit tot die tijd doen door over te schakelen naar Firefox 52 ESR of een browser van een derde partij, zoals Pale Moon of Waterfox, die oudere Firefox-add-ons ondersteunt.
Oude functies, en enkele nieuwe, zullen de komende weken worden geïmplementeerd. Contextuele toestemmingen zijn degene die veelbelovend klinkt; het stelt je in staat om een domein alleen op een ander te vertrouwen, bijv. vertrouw domein A alleen als het op domein B is geladen, maar niet ergens anders.
Afsluitende woorden
NoScript 10 is er eindelijk. Dat is iets goeds. De nieuwe versie is echter beperkt in vergelijking met de oude, en gebruikers die migreren naar Firefox 57 of nieuwer zullen moeten wennen aan de nieuwe gebruikersinterface en functionaliteit.
Degenen die dat niet doen, willen misschien bekijk Matrix in plaats die vergelijkbare functionaliteit biedt.
Nu jij : Wat is uw mening over de eerste NoScript WebExtension-release?